1.3 Description of Printing Process Techniques

1.3.1 Charging with electricity

In the charging process, the drum surface rotating at a constant speed is charged uniformly with negative
electricity by discharging of RTC (Rubber Tube Charge: Charged film).
This process is performed in parallel for yellow, magenta, cyan and black colors.

✧ The RTC is kept in contact with the drum and rotates following the rotations of the drum.

RTC is a conductive roll, receives discharge voltage from HVPS (High Volume Power Supply) and
discharges at minus DC voltage.

✧ The drum surface is uniformly and negatively charged with DC bias voltage.

The drum surface is optical conductor (which is insulator in a dark place and conductor when receiving
light) and the drum inside is composed of conductor.

✧ The Refresher is a conductive brush, and it receives negative DC voltage from the HVPS to catch the

toner of reverse polarity returned to the drum via IDT. Also, it removes discharge products.
